使用AI自动编程打开手机文件的方法有多种,包括使用专用应用、集成开发环境(IDE)移动版、云服务和远程桌面。可以通过下载专用的应用程序来实现文件管理和编辑,比如使用Google Play或App Store中的代码编辑器应用;另外,某些IDE也有移动版,能够在手机上进行编程操作;此外,云服务如Google Drive和Dropbox可以帮助你在手机上打开和编辑文件;最后,还可以通过远程桌面连接到电脑,使用电脑上的资源和软件来操作文件。使用专用应用是最简单和直观的方法,因为这些应用通常已经优化了移动设备上的操作体验。
一、使用专用应用
在手机上使用专用的应用程序是最直接的方式。这些应用程序通常在Google Play Store或Apple App Store中提供,它们可以让你轻松地浏览、编辑和管理文件。一些流行的代码编辑器应用包括Termux、Dcoder、AIDE和Pydroid。Termux是一款强大的终端仿真器,支持大多数Linux命令行工具,并且可以安装Python、Node.js、Ruby等编程语言。Dcoder是一款综合性的编程平台,支持多种编程语言,并提供了编译和运行环境,非常适合学习和测试代码。AIDE和Pydroid则更专注于Android开发和Python编程,提供了相应的IDE功能。
二、集成开发环境(IDE)移动版
有些流行的集成开发环境(IDE)也推出了移动版,使得在手机上编程变得可能。例如,PyCharm、IntelliJ IDEA等JetBrains的产品都有相应的移动版本。PyCharm是一款功能强大的Python IDE,支持代码补全、调试和版本控制等功能。使用PyCharm Mobile,你可以在手机上编写、运行和调试Python代码。IntelliJ IDEA则是一款Java IDE,同样提供了移动版,支持多种编程语言和框架。这些移动版IDE通常具有简化的用户界面,优化了触摸屏操作,同时保留了大部分核心功能。
三、云服务
云服务是另一种有效的方法,你可以使用Google Drive、Dropbox等云存储服务在手机上打开和编辑文件。Google Drive提供了强大的文件管理和协作功能,可以直接在云端编辑文档、表格和代码文件。你只需将文件上传到Google Drive,然后使用Google Docs、Google Sheets或其他编辑工具进行操作。Dropbox也是一个流行的选择,支持多种文件格式的预览和编辑。通过这些云服务,你可以在不同设备之间无缝切换,保持文件的同步和更新。
四、远程桌面
远程桌面连接是另一种选择,通过手机访问和控制你的电脑,从而使用电脑上的资源和软件来打开文件。TeamViewer和Microsoft Remote Desktop是两款常用的远程桌面应用。TeamViewer支持多平台操作,允许你从手机远程控制Windows、Mac和Linux系统,进行文件管理和操作。Microsoft Remote Desktop则专为连接Windows电脑设计,提供了流畅的远程操作体验。通过远程桌面,你可以使用电脑上的任何软件和工具,完全不受手机性能和屏幕大小的限制。
五、常见问题及解决方法
在使用AI自动编程打开手机文件时,可能会遇到一些常见问题。文件格式不支持是一个常见问题,解决方法是安装支持更多文件格式的应用程序,或者使用在线转换工具将文件转换为兼容格式。编辑功能有限也是一个问题,特别是在使用简化版的移动应用时,这时可以考虑使用功能更强大的桌面应用,通过远程桌面进行操作。网络连接不稳定可能导致云服务和远程桌面的使用体验不佳,建议在网络稳定的环境下操作,或者选择支持离线编辑的应用程序。
六、优化操作体验
为了优化在手机上使用AI自动编程打开文件的操作体验,可以采取一些措施。选择合适的应用程序是关键,根据自己的需求和习惯选择最适合的应用。使用外接键盘和鼠标可以大大提高操作效率,特别是在需要大量输入和精确操作时。定期更新应用程序也很重要,确保你使用的是最新版本,享受最新的功能和优化。备份文件是一个良好的习惯,避免因为设备故障或操作失误导致数据丢失。通过这些措施,你可以在手机上更加高效和便捷地进行编程和文件管理。
七、实际应用案例
为了更好地理解在手机上使用AI自动编程打开文件的方法,以下是几个实际应用案例。学生可以使用Dcoder或Pydroid在课余时间随时随地进行代码练习和项目开发。远程工作者可以通过Google Drive或Dropbox与团队成员共享和协作编辑文件,保持工作进度的同步。开发者可以使用Termux进行服务器管理和脚本编写,或者通过Microsoft Remote Desktop连接公司电脑,进行复杂的开发和调试工作。这些案例展示了在不同场景下,如何灵活运用各种工具和方法,提高工作和学习的效率。
八、未来趋势
随着技术的发展,AI自动编程和移动设备的结合将变得越来越紧密。5G网络的普及将大大提高远程桌面和云服务的使用体验,减少延迟和卡顿现象。AI技术的进步将使得编程工具更加智能化,提供更强大的代码补全、错误检测和自动修复功能。跨平台应用的发展也将使得在不同设备之间切换变得更加无缝,用户可以在手机、平板和电脑上自由操作。随着这些趋势的推进,使用手机进行编程和文件管理将变得更加便捷和高效。
九、安全性考虑
在使用AI自动编程和云服务时,安全性是一个重要的考虑因素。使用强密码和双重验证可以有效保护你的账户安全,防止未经授权的访问。加密存储和传输数据也是保护隐私和安全的重要措施,选择支持加密功能的应用和服务。定期备份数据可以防止数据丢失,特别是在使用云服务时,确保本地和云端都有备份。注意应用权限,避免授予不必要的权限,减少安全风险。通过这些安全措施,你可以在享受便利的同时,保护自己的数据和隐私。
十、结论
使用AI自动编程在手机上打开文件有多种方法和工具,通过使用专用应用、集成开发环境(IDE)移动版、云服务和远程桌面,你可以在不同场景下灵活选择最适合的方法。每种方法都有其优点和适用场景,通过结合使用,可以实现高效的文件管理和编程操作。未来,随着技术的进步和发展,使用手机进行编程和文件管理将变得更加便捷和高效,同时也需要注意安全性,保护数据和隐私。通过不断优化操作体验,你可以在移动设备上充分发挥AI自动编程的优势,提高工作和学习的效率。
相关问答FAQs:
AI自动编程怎么用手机打开文件?
在现代编程领域,AI自动编程技术正在快速发展,许多开发者和爱好者希望能够通过手机访问和打开相关文件。以下是一些有效的方法和步骤,帮助你在手机上顺利打开文件。
1. 使用合适的应用程序
为了在手机上打开与AI自动编程相关的文件,选择合适的应用程序至关重要。以下是几款推荐的应用:
- 代码编辑器应用:如“Visual Studio Code”、“Dcoder”或“AIDE”,这些应用支持多种编程语言,并允许用户直接在手机上打开和编辑代码文件。
- 云存储应用:如“Google Drive”、“Dropbox”或“OneDrive”,通过这些应用,你可以将代码文件上传至云端,并随时随地通过手机访问。
- 文本编辑器:简单的文本编辑器如“Notepad+”或“JotterPad”也可以用于打开文本格式的代码文件。
2. 文件格式的兼容性
确保你的文件格式与所用应用程序兼容。常见的编程文件格式包括:
- .py(Python脚本)
- .java(Java文件)
- .js(JavaScript文件)
- .html(HTML文件)
- .css(CSS文件)
大多数编程应用程序都支持这些格式,但在选择应用时,确认其支持的格式总是明智的。
3. 通过电子邮件发送文件
如果你在电脑上编写了代码并希望在手机上查看,可以通过电子邮件发送文件。操作步骤如下:
- 将文件附加到电子邮件中。
- 发送到你自己的邮箱。
- 在手机上打开电子邮件,下载附件。
- 使用相应应用程序打开下载的文件。
4. 远程访问电脑
如果你需要访问存储在电脑上的代码文件,可以考虑使用远程桌面应用。以下是一些流行的选择:
- TeamViewer:允许你远程连接到电脑,并直接在手机上进行操作。
- Chrome Remote Desktop:通过Chrome浏览器设置,轻松访问你的电脑。
使用这些工具,你可以在手机上打开和编辑存储在电脑上的文件,提供了极大的便利。
5. 利用编程平台的手机应用
一些在线编程平台提供了移动版应用,用户可以直接通过手机打开和编辑文件。例如:
- Replit:这个在线编程平台支持多种编程语言,并提供移动应用,用户可以在手机上创建、编辑和运行代码。
- Glitch:类似于Replit,Glitch也提供了移动应用,适合快速开发和分享项目。
这些平台通常会自动保存你的工作,确保数据不会丢失。
6. 利用文件管理器
如果你已经将文件下载到手机,使用文件管理器应用可以轻松找到并打开文件。许多手机都内置了文件管理器应用,你可以使用它来浏览文件系统,找到所需的编程文件,并选择合适的应用打开。
7. 使用在线代码编辑器
许多在线代码编辑器允许用户在浏览器中直接编辑代码。以下是一些推荐的在线编辑器:
- CodePen:适合前端开发,支持HTML、CSS和JavaScript。
- JSFiddle:专注于JavaScript的在线编辑器,用户可以快速测试代码片段。
在手机浏览器中访问这些网站,即可打开和编辑代码文件。
总结
通过以上几种方法,用户可以轻松在手机上打开与AI自动编程相关的文件。选择合适的应用程序和工具,可以大大提高代码处理的灵活性和效率。在移动设备上编程不再是难事,无论是在路上还是在家中,随时随地都能进行编程创作。
原创文章,作者:jihu002,如若转载,请注明出处:https://devops.gitlab.cn/archives/242346